And, where exactly is Great Exuma The Bahamas, an archipelago nation, is comprised of 700 islands and cays. Within that lie the Exuma Cays, a chain of 365 “out” islands.

Great Exuma, the largest island in the Exuma Cays, is a pristine isle boasting some of the most spectacular beaches in the Caribbean and a population of just over 7,000 people.

Designed by golf legend Greg Norman, the award-winning Sandals Emerald Bay Golf Course is recognized as one of the most scenic 18-hole ocean-side golf courses in the Caribbean. The 18-hole, par 72 championship course is renowned for its challenging fairways. A golfer’s paradise, six signature holes hug the coastline of a scenic peninsula and prevailing trade winds promise new experiences with each game. Green fees are included for guests of Sandals Emerald Bay.

Among its many awards, Sandals Emerald Bay was named “Bahamas’s Best Golf Hotel” for three years in a row at The World Golf Awards. The course is also the home of the Bahamas Great Exuma Classic, a PGA Tour-sanctioned Korn Ferry Tour event.

There’s also a 2.6-mile jogging or walking trail that takes guests on a scenic route, right around the famed golf course. It starts with vibrant views of lush greenery and wildlife, then trots along the majestic Emerald Bay Peninsula.
